Description

一种自旋转式陶瓷产品加工烘箱A self-rotating ceramic product processing oven

技术领域:Technical field:

本实用新型涉及陶瓷加工设备技术领域,更具体的说涉及一种自旋转式陶瓷产品加工烘箱。The utility model relates to the technical field of ceramic processing equipment, in particular to a self-rotating oven for processing ceramic products.

背景技术:Background technique:

陶瓷产品进行喷涂等工序后需要进行烘箱烘干,现有的烘箱一般是在箱体的侧壁上安装加热棒进行电加热,而陶瓷产品处于烘箱的中部进行加热,其内部没有空气导通,使得当加热完成后冷却相当麻烦,而且,现有的箱体的箱门一般采用铰接形式固定,其无法与箱体彻底分离,不方便清理。Ceramic products need to be dried in an oven after spraying and other processes. The existing ovens generally install heating rods on the side walls of the box for electric heating, while ceramic products are heated in the middle of the oven, and there is no air conduction inside. Make cooling quite troublesome after heating is finished, and the box door of existing box body generally adopts hinged form to fix, and it can't be completely separated with box body, is inconvenient to clean up.

实用新型内容:Utility model content:

本实用新型的目的就是针对现有技术之不足,而提供一种自旋转式陶瓷产品加工烘箱,它可以将放入的陶瓷产品夹持在上夹持块和下夹持块之间,并自动旋转,实现均匀烘干,而且箱体冷却快速,同时,其箱门与箱体时分离式的,安装拆卸方便,从而方便单独清理。The purpose of this utility model is to provide a self-rotating ceramic product processing oven for the deficiencies of the prior art, which can clamp the ceramic product put in between the upper clamping block and the lower clamping block, and automatically Rotate to achieve uniform drying, and the box cools quickly. At the same time, the box door is separated from the box body, which is easy to install and disassemble, so that it is convenient for separate cleaning.

具体实施方式:detailed description:

实施例:见图1至图3所示,一种自旋转式陶瓷产品加工烘箱,包括箱体10,所述箱体10的底面上固定有多个支腿11,箱体10的底板的底面固定有推动气缸12,推动气缸12的推杆竖直向上伸入箱体10中,推动气缸12的推杆的端部固定有放置板13,放置板13处于箱体10中,放置板13的左侧边、前侧边和后侧边处的箱体10的底板上固定有内分隔板15,三个内分隔板15的顶面固定在上顶板16上,三个内分隔板15、上顶板16将箱体10分隔成放置腔体1和加热腔体2,放置板13处于放置腔体1中,加热棒3安装在加热腔体2中,箱体10的底板上固定有多个导向支撑杆14,导向支撑杆14的上端固定在上顶板16上,放置板13插套在导向支撑杆14中;Embodiment: As shown in Figures 1 to 3, a self-rotating ceramic product processing oven includes a box body 10, a plurality of legs 11 are fixed on the bottom surface of the box body 10, and the bottom surface of the bottom plate of the box body 10 A push cylinder 12 is fixed, and the push rod of the push cylinder 12 stretches vertically upwards into the casing 10. The end of the push rod of the push cylinder 12 is fixed with a placement plate 13, and the placement plate 13 is in the casing 10. The bottom plate of the box body 10 at the left side, the front side and the rear side is fixed with an inner dividing plate 15, and the top surface of the three inner dividing plates 15 is fixed on the upper top plate 16, and the three inner dividing plates 15. The upper top plate 16 separates the box body 10 into a placement cavity 1 and a heating cavity 2. The placement plate 13 is placed in the placement cavity 1, the heating rod 3 is installed in the heating cavity 2, and the bottom plate of the box body 10 is fixed with A plurality of guide support rods 14, the upper ends of the guide support rods 14 are fixed on the upper top plate 16, and the placement plate 13 is inserted and sleeved in the guide support rods 14;

所述箱体10的顶面上固定有旋转电机30,旋转电机30的输出轴铰接在箱体10的顶板上,旋转电机30的输出轴竖直向下穿过上顶板16并固定有上夹持块31,放置板13的顶面中部固定有下夹持块32,上夹持块31与下夹持块32上下对应;A rotary motor 30 is fixed on the top surface of the box body 10, the output shaft of the rotary motor 30 is hinged on the top plate of the box body 10, and the output shaft of the rotary motor 30 passes through the upper top plate 16 vertically downwards and is fixed with an upper clip The holding block 31 is fixed with a lower holding block 32 in the middle of the top surface of the placement plate 13, and the upper holding block 31 corresponds up and down with the lower holding block 32;

箱体10的顶板和底板上均成型有流通孔101,箱体10的顶板和底板上均固定有循环风机102,循环风机102的进风管或出风管与流通孔101相通。The top plate and the bottom plate of the box body 10 are all formed with circulation holes 101, and the top plate and the bottom plate of the box body 10 are all fixed with a circulation fan 102, and the air inlet pipe or the air outlet pipe of the circulation fan 102 communicates with the flow hole 101.

进一步的说,所述加热棒3固定在连接板4上,连接板4固定在箱体10的内壁面上。Further speaking, the heating rod 3 is fixed on the connecting plate 4 , and the connecting plate 4 is fixed on the inner wall surface of the box body 10 .

进一步的说,左侧的分隔板15和上顶板16上均成型有多个透气通孔17。Further speaking, a plurality of ventilation through holes 17 are formed on the left partition plate 15 and the upper top plate 16 .

进一步的说,所述导向支撑杆14的下部插套有缓冲弹簧5,放置板13压靠在缓冲弹簧5的上端,缓冲弹簧5的下端压靠在箱体10的底板上。Further, the lower part of the guide support rod 14 is inserted with a buffer spring 5 , the placement plate 13 is pressed against the upper end of the buffer spring 5 , and the lower end of the buffer spring 5 is pressed against the bottom plate of the box body 10 .

进一步的说,所述放置板13的底面固定有弹性层131,弹性层131压靠在缓冲弹簧5的上端。Furthermore, an elastic layer 131 is fixed on the bottom surface of the placement plate 13 , and the elastic layer 131 presses against the upper end of the buffer spring 5 .

进一步的说,所述箱体10的右侧板上具有圆形放料口103,箱门20插套在圆形放料口103中并覆盖圆形放料口103,箱门20的外端面的边部具有向外径向延伸的延伸边21,延伸边21压靠在箱体10的右侧板的外侧壁上,延伸边21上固定有环形凸起圈22,环形凸起圈22插套在箱体10的右侧板上具有的定位槽104中,定位槽104的内侧壁上螺接有球头柱塞18,球头柱塞18的钢球嵌套在环形凸起圈22的外侧壁上具有的定位凹孔23中,箱门20的中部为贯穿通孔24,保护玻璃板25插套在贯穿通孔24中并固定在贯穿通孔24的内侧壁上。Further, the right side plate of the box body 10 has a circular discharge opening 103, the box door 20 is inserted in the circular discharge opening 103 and covers the circular discharge opening 103, the outer end surface of the box door 20 The edge portion has an extended edge 21 extending radially outward, and the extended edge 21 is pressed against the outer wall of the right side plate of the box body 10. An annular raised ring 22 is fixed on the extended edge 21, and the annular raised ring 22 is inserted into the Covered in the positioning groove 104 provided on the right side plate of the box body 10, the inner side wall of the positioning groove 104 is screwed with a ball plunger 18, and the steel ball of the ball plunger 18 is nested in the annular raised ring 22. In the positioning concave hole 23 provided on the outer side wall, the middle part of the box door 20 is a through hole 24 , and the protective glass plate 25 is inserted into the through hole 24 and fixed on the inner side wall of the through hole 24 .

进一步的说,所述上夹持块31与下夹持块32上均成型有凹槽33,凹槽33的底面固定有压缩弹簧34,压缩弹簧34上固定有夹持弹性块35,上夹持块31与下夹持块32的两个夹持弹性块35上下对应,两个夹持弹性块35的相对壁面上均布有多个耐磨凸起点36。Further, the upper clamping block 31 and the lower clamping block 32 are formed with a groove 33, the bottom surface of the groove 33 is fixed with a compression spring 34, and the compression spring 34 is fixed with a clamping elastic block 35, the upper clamping The holding block 31 corresponds up and down with the two clamping elastic blocks 35 of the lower clamping block 32 , and a plurality of wear-resistant protrusions 36 are evenly distributed on the opposite walls of the two clamping elastic blocks 35 .

进一步的说,所述箱体10的顶板上固定有温度传感器37,温度传感器37穿过上顶板16并伸入放置腔体1中。Furthermore, a temperature sensor 37 is fixed on the top plate of the box body 10 , and the temperature sensor 37 passes through the upper top plate 16 and extends into the placement cavity 1 .

本实施例中,通过握持箱门20的把手将箱门20往外拉出即可,其通过球头柱塞18进行限位固定,其固定牢固,效果好;In this embodiment, it is enough to pull out the door 20 by holding the handle of the door 20, and it is limited and fixed by the ball plunger 18, which is firmly fixed and has a good effect;

而需要对箱体10进行冷却时,可以将两个循环风机102开启将外部的冷的空气吹入箱体10中并从圆形放料口103排出实现快速降温。And when the casing 10 needs to be cooled, two circulating fans 102 can be opened to blow the cold air from the outside into the casing 10 and discharged from the circular discharge port 103 to realize rapid cooling.

而在使用时,可以将两个循环风机102开启,其中一个是将外部气体吸入加热腔体2中,另一个是将箱体10中的空气往外排出,从而使得箱体10内的温度恒定,实现温度调节,而温度传感器37可以时时检测箱体10内的温度。When in use, two circulating fans 102 can be opened, one of which sucks the outside air into the heating cavity 2, and the other is to discharge the air in the casing 10, so that the temperature in the casing 10 is constant, Realize temperature adjustment, and the temperature sensor 37 can detect the temperature in the box body 10 all the time.

由于箱体10中的各个位置的温度不同,可以通过推动气缸12的推杆上下推动,可以实现放置板13上的陶瓷产品进行上下提升,从而调节加热的位置,满足烘干要求。Because the temperature of each position in the box body 10 is different, the ceramic product on the placement plate 13 can be lifted up and down by pushing the push rod of the cylinder 12 up and down, thereby adjusting the heating position to meet the drying requirements.

而在固定陶瓷产品时,是将陶瓷产品处于上夹持块31与下夹持块32之间,通过推动气缸12的推杆向上推动实现下夹持块32上移,使得陶瓷产品夹持在上夹持块31的夹持弹性块35与下夹持块32的夹持弹性块35之间,实现固定,然后通过旋转电机30运行实现陶瓷产品的旋转,实现旋转加热,其烘干均匀。And when fixing the ceramic product, be that the ceramic product is between the upper clamping block 31 and the lower clamping block 32, and the push rod of the cylinder 12 is pushed up to realize the lower clamping block 32 to move up, so that the ceramic product is clamped in the The clamping elastic block 35 of the upper clamping block 31 and the clamping elastic block 35 of the lower clamping block 32 are fixed, and then the rotation of the ceramic product is realized by the operation of the rotating motor 30, and the rotation heating is realized, and the drying is uniform.
